2002 Arcadian Pinot Noir Dierberg Vineyard - USA, California, Central Coast, Santa Maria Valley (3/29/2008)
Popped last minute when friends requested pinot. I through it in the decanter as I know last time I had this it improved with air. Still too young but awesome. No real notes. I'll just say it is less aggressive than the 03. Everyone at the table could not stop talking about it. Fantastic aromatics and palate.

2003 Arcadian Pinot Noir Dierberg Vineyard - USA, California, Central Coast, Santa Maria Valley (3/28/2008)
Interesting color. Looks like it had more age on it. I have had this 3 times now. I just looked at my note that said wait to try again. Oh well. A great wine. Big tart fruit. Citrus and light cherries. Red fruited. The attack and mid palate are ready to go but the finish is tight and slightly bitter. This wine is not a fragile flower which sometime people try to make Joe's wines out as. That is not to say it is heavy or devoid of non fruit elements. Now I will make sure to wait on my next bottle. I'd say 2011 would be a good time to revisit. (93 pts.)

They were pouring the Arcadian Dierberg at Tastes of the Valley wine bar in Solvang (a very good place to visit after 5 pm or so.. http://tastesofthevalleys.com) last weekend. It is a bigger wine than some other Arcadian Pinots, but I think that is a characteristic of the Dierberg vineyard that is out there near Santa Maria...and looks like it doesn't get much fog to cool off during the evening...

I know the Dierberg Dierberg (Dierberg now has a tasting room open on the 246 right before Foley Estates) is a big boy.. but, like the Arcadian, with balance .. not elegance, not pretty, big and balanced.. like a heavy guy who dances lightly on his feet..
